This three disc DVD highlights the best moments and matches from RAW and Smackdown in 2012. It is hosted by Josh Mathews but there aren't too many of his segments.Kane vs. Zack Ryder - This was a Falls Count Anywhere match that was pretty much dominated by Kane. He beat Ryder all around the arena and up onto the stage before chokeslamming him though it. It was alright but slowed down towards the end as it didn't really have an official finish.**Next we have Chris Jericho's Highlight Reel talk show segment, but it was during his time of coming out and then just leaving without saying anything.**CM Punk vs. Daniel Bryan - Both men were world champions here. This was a great back and forth match filled with fast paced, back and forth action and great reversals and counters. The only negative about this match is the ending which becomes even more disappointing with how good the match was.Randy Orton vs. Wade Barrett - This match had no disqualifications and was a non-stop brawl from start to finish. They brought in a table, fought all through the crowd and introduced a steel chair that both men felt the effects of multiple times. A very entertaining brawl with a good, clean finish.**John Cena cutting a promo on The Rock was shown next, as far as promos go Cena definitely won this feud.**Randy Orton, Sheamus and Big Show vs. Daniel Bryan, Cody Rhodes and The Miz - This was a pretty good match with the babyfaces dominating until Bryan managed to cut off Sheamus and work him over for a while. It broke down towards the end with Big Show chasing off Cody and Sheamus taking out Bryan on the outside. After the match Kane attacked Randy Orton to continue their feud.**The Rock performed his "Rock Concert here, it was entertaining enough.**Santino Marella vs. Dolph Ziggler vs. Jack Swagger - This was for the United States Championship. Swagger and Ziggler were in a tag team at this time so they worked together for a lot of this match to take out Marella. It was a short but high energy match and was quite good, although I do hate the "cobra".**Next we get a promo by John Cena following Wrestlemania leading to the return of Brock Lesnar after eight years away.**Randy Orton vs. Kane - This match was no disqualification and they spent as much time outside the ring as they did in it, brawling all around the ring and up the stage. It was a back and forth brawl that made full use of the stipulation, it was another good match.**Next Daniel Bryan blames AJ Lee for his Wrestlemania loss, this was good for his story/character at the time but watching it back now it's just alright.****A confrontation following on from Brock Lesnar's debut the week before between him and Cena. It was a great moment that resulted in half the locker room coming down to try and separate them.**CM Punk vs. Mark Henry - This was another no disqualification match and was for CM Punk's WWE Championship. It was a really good one and different to the previous ones on the set with most of the action still taking place in the ring and minimal use of weapons. Punk made a good underdog here against the more powerful Mark Henry and the stipulation definitely helped the match.Primo and Epico vs. R-Truth and Kofi Kingston - This was for the Tag Team Championships and it was fine. There was nothing about it I'd pick out as bad but it just wasn't that interesting. That may be down to me not being a fan of either team but I don't think so.Randy Orton vs. Sheamus - This was a really good back and forth match. for the first part of the match Orton went after Sheamus' shoulder and arm but eventually they just ended up fighting back and forth, trading their signature offence along with reversals and near falls. I enjoyed this more than I thought I would, it was one of their better matches together.**Next we had Big Show running down Brodus Clay before beating him up before their match could start, he also took out Kofi and R-Truth too, it was alright but I don't think it was really one of the best moments of 2012.**Dolph Ziggler vs. Christian vs. Jack Swagger vs. Great Khali - This was an elimination number one contender's match. Everyone teamed up to take out The Great Khali early on, it was good to get him out of the way early as the match picked up when he left. Swagger and Ziggler were still working as a team against Christian and they managed to hurt his ankle which would continue to play a role in the match from then on which I liked. It was another good match that got better with each elimination.Heath Slater vs. Vader - This was during Slater's time of holding open challenges for people from RAW's past in the build to RAW 1000. It was a squash match as it should have been, it was cool to see Vader again though.**Santino looked at some crowd signs and kissed a fan, it was awful.**Sheamus vs. Dolph Ziggler - Sheamus used his power to control Ziggler early on until Ziggler hit a famasser on the outside to take back control. He worked him over until Sheamus made a comeback and they went back and forth trading counters and nearfalls in a really good match. These two had great chemistry.**Next we saw the D-Generation X reunion from RAW 1000, it was a very memorable moment and was the first time Triple H, Shawn Michaels, X-Pac and the New Age Outlaws were all together as part of DX.**Rey Mysterio vs. Alberto Del Rio vs. Daniel Bryan vs. Kane - This was a number one contender's match with one fall. It was a really good fast paced match with interactions between all four men. Kane and Bryan continued their feud and Mysterio and Del Rio renewed their rivalry. There were plenty of near falls and submissions being broken at the last minute and it was a fun and unpredictable match.Ryback vs. Curt Hawkins and Tyler Reks - This was basically a squash match, I guess they wanted to show the rise of Ryback but it wasn't very good.**CM Punk calls out John Cena next and cuts a great promo about him not receiving the respect he deserves and Cena comes back with a promo of his own, a really good segment.****Next we see the anger management segments with Daniel Bryan and Kane, they're great.**Rey Mysterio vs. Cody Rhodes - This was a good back and forth match, it was short but good while it lasted. Rhodes was obsessed with Mysterio's mask and tried to unmask him after the match was over.John Cena vs. Alberto Del Rio - This was a Falls Count Anywhere match, they started off like a regular match for a while before moving to the ringside area. They used their environment as a weapon and Del Rio put Cena through the announce table. They then fought backstage where the match would end soon after. It was a decent back and forth match that made use of the stipulation.Randy Orton vs. Damien Sandow - This started as a decent match, Randy Orton controlled a lot of it but Sandow got in some offence too. Unfortunately it had a disappointing finish which stopped this from really getting good. After the match Orton attacks Dolph Ziggler who was at ringside.Dolph Ziggler vs. Kofi Kingston - These two always work well together and this match was no different. Both of their managers were ejected from ringside to ensure a fair fight. They had a really good, back and forth match with plenty of reversals and near falls.Beth Phoenix vs. Natalya - This was a pretty good, competitive match that turned into a brawl for a moment in the middle before going back to someback and forth wrestling with a clean finish. After the match Eve suspended Beth Phoenix for having blonde hair.Ryback vs. Tensai - This wasn't a complete squash, Tensai did get some offence in but it was pretty short and decisive. It wasn't very good at all, neither man is that interesting when they have control and it was quite slow too.Sheamus vs. Damien Sandow - This was another really good match. Sheamus ran through Sandow for a while to begin the match. Sandow eventually cut him off and slowed down the pace to wear down the World Champion for a while until Sheamus started trying to come back and they went back and forth from there, I really liked this one.Daniel Bryan and Kane vs. Alberto Del Rio and David Otunga - This was a decent tag match but it wasn't anything special really. Kane and Bryan still weren't completely getting along but they managed to work well together anyway. It was fairly short and wasn't boring, it just wasn't anything that stood out. David Otunga is terrible, he should go away.CM Punk vs. Dolph Ziggler - This was another really good match. It was back and forth the whole way with both men knocking each other off the turnbuckle at the same time. Back in the ring they continued to trade holds and reversals before a good clean finish. Great stuff.CM Punk vs. Vince McMahon - This was a brawl from the start, it was no disqualifications. Punk dominated early but Vince managed to get a bit of offence in and use a kendo stick. Punk soon got control back and had the match won but Ryback and John Cena both got involved. This was more of an angle than a match but it was still entertaining.Daniel Bryan vs. Dolph Ziggler - This was a very technical match to start with and the two men were very even throughout the match. Bryan injured his knee which affected him throughout the match but he still kept on fighting. Kane came down to ringside to support Bryan but served more as a distraction. It was a very good, competitive match.John Cena and Ryback vs. CM Punk and Dolph Ziggler - Punk and Ziggler cut off Cena and worked him over for most of this match, then Cena made the hot tag to Ryback and it went on from there. It was the basic television tag main event style match but it was still good and worth including.Randy Orton vs. Alberto Del Rio - This was another Falls Count Anywhere match and for the first half of the match they used that fully, fighting all round ringside, through the crowd and into the backstage area. They eventually ended up back in the ring and went back and forth, introducing a steel chair and the ring steps. Del Rio got the microphone to trash talk Orton, he did this in his FCA match with Cena too. This was a good, back and forth brawl and a good way to end the set.This was an enjoyable watch, the Best of RAW and Smackdown DVDs always are and this one is no exception. There were plenty of really good matches and some very memorable moments covering a good variety of wrestlers.
